Output e40d7874a7f24b9d799cffe53b4da379b832e943f1f5a460ce139bd4f541fe5e: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c942ba1e3b47e77efda0df007a1600cc0ea76d OP_EQUAL
address
353XMHUmZrq4h8AtK6ZV11wK9E3pDyVY2L
transaction
e40d7874a7f24b9d799cffe53b4da379b832e943f1f5a460ce139bd4f541fe5e
spent
true